Okonomiyaki M Deluxe/2" "Monja-yaki M/1" "Negiyaki M/1" "Potato Butter Yaki/1" Soon after, when the heat was getting hot on the griddle, the bowls of floury food we ordered "Okonomiyaki and Monja-yaki" came. However, since we couldn't cook everything ourselves, we asked for only the Negiyaki to be cooked at the restaurant! Okonomiyaki M Deluxe" What's in it? Pork, 2 eggs, squid, shrimp, cabbage, tenkasu, red ginger, and other ingredients. The cabbage was cut into small chunks. What does "Monja-yaki" contain? Pork, squid, shrimp, cabbage, tenkasu, red ginger and other ingredients. Cabbage is cut into thin strips. Mix the ingredients in the "Okonomi & Monja" bowl! After mixing, transfer the ingredients to the griddle and start baking. For "Okonomiyaki", wait until it is cooked. Monja-yaki" use the spatula from Okonomiyaki to cut the ingredients while grilling them on the griddle! When done, put the ingredients in a round shape and make a bank. Then pour melted monja flour into the center! After that, keep an eye on it and use a small spatula from Monja-yaki to grill the monja while watching for doneness! Knead with a small spatula so that it doesn't burn, then bake and eat! It was for one person, so the portion was small enough for everyone to share! At this time, Okonomiyaki is already baked on one side, and it takes a lot of technique to turn it over! We used a spatula to flip it over, and both of us did a very good job! I'm going to bake it like this for a while. Now that both sides are done, it's time to eat! People have different ways of eating "Okonomiyaki", so we decided to eat it the way we like it. Brush the sauce on the whole surface. Sprinkle aonori (green laver) on it. Sprinkle some roughly shaved dried bonito flakes on it. Sprinkle mayonnaise on it as you like.
